Freedrive Balloon-Free Breathalyzer – Reliable and Eco-Friendly Alcohol Test Made in France

Discover the FREEDRIVE breathalyzer without a balloon , a simple, quick, and reliable solution for checking your blood alcohol level before driving. Designed for single use, this breathalyzer, made in France, is compact, hygienic, and environmentally friendly thanks to its biodegradable mouthpiece and recyclable packaging.

With a precise detection threshold of 0.25 mg/L of exhaled air (0.5 g/L of blood) , it provides clear results in minutes. Ideal for road safety , festive events , or awareness campaigns , it is suitable for both individuals and businesses.

Technical specifications

  • Detection threshold: 0.25 mg/l of exhaled air (0.5 g/l of blood)
  • Dimensions: Tube 12 mm x 100 mm – Packaging 125 x 50 mm
  • Operating temperature: +5°C to +40°C – Storage: -20°C to +70°C
  • Shelf life: 24 months (expiry date indicated on the sachet)

Compliances

  • Compliant with standard NF X20-702:2014
  • Compliant with French decree 2015-775 of June 29, 2015
  • Compliant with European REACH regulations

Manual

1. Warm up

Hold the breathalyzer for 30 seconds in your hands.

2. Punch

Start the test by pressing on the 2 white tips so as to perforate the aluminum membrane.

3. Blow

Orient the breathalyzer so that you can see the red tablet. Inhale deeply then blow out slowly in one go until the tablet turns white.

4. Reading the result

Wait for the tablet to turn red again.
If the reagent remains yellow: level between 0.0 and 0.5g/l, you can drive.
If the reagent turns green: rate greater than or equal to 0.5g/l,

DO NOT DRIVE.

MOST F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

🔬 What is a FREEDRIVE breathalyzer without a balloon?

The FREEDRIVE breathalyzer is a single-use chemical test that estimates the alcohol content in exhaled air. Unlike traditional models, it does not require a balloon: it is used directly by blowing into the tube.

💼 Who can use the FREEDRIVE breathalyzer?

It is intended for both individuals and professionals (bars, businesses, event organizers, drivers, etc.). It is often used in road safety campaigns and at festive events .

📞 How reliable is the FREEDRIVE breathalyzer?

FREEDRIVE tests are NF X20-702 certified and comply with European Directive 2014/32/EU (MID) . They are laboratory tested to guarantee accuracy that meets French road safety requirements.

📦 What is the shelf life of a breathalyzer?

The average shelf life is 24 months from the date of manufacture (indicated on the sachet). It must be stored in a dry place at room temperature , away from sunlight and humidity.

👉 What is the difference between a breathalyzer with a balloon and one without a balloon?

  • With balloon : allows for a more controlled measurement of the volume of exhaled air.
  • Balloon-free (FREEDRIVE) : more compact, faster and hygienic, ideal for occasional use or collective prevention.

Both versions meet current French standards.
